On Tuesday, March 11, former St. Petersburg High School standout Hunter Booth’s current college team, the Valdosta State Blazers, won 5-1 in their NCAA Division II baseball game against the Georgia Bobcats.

The game took place at John Kurtz Field. This was their first matchup against the Bobcats this season.

The Blazers’ next game is scheduled for Friday, March 14 at 1 p.m. at Harvey Stadium at Ferriss Field against Delta State Statesmen.
